Conclusion
Shimano TLD II A 50 II LRSAX clearly outshines Daiwa Nzon Distance 25, offering significantly better performance in durability (9.5 out of 10) and total score (8.85 out of 10). While Daiwa Nzon Distance 25 may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Shimano TLD II A 50 II LRSAX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
